ABOUT THE ROLE
As a Product Manager at Rho, you'll help build the financial platform powering the next generation of founders — and rethink how the innovation economy banks. You'll own a meaningful surface end-to-end, get close to the customers depending on it, and ship product that makes their companies easier to run. We're hiring PMs who hold their own product judgment as a craft, partner deeply across the organization, and operate on the edge of what's just now possible.
RESPONSIBILITIES
- Own a customer job-to-be-done end-to-end — from understanding the problem deeply through shipping, iterating, and seeing it land.
- Build conviction through discovery. Frame the problem, sharpen the hypothesis, and define what success looks like before you build.
- Decide what matters most. Make clear, deliberate calls about what to do now, what to do next, and what to leave behind.
- Partner deeply across the org — Engineering, Design, Operations, GTM, and leadership — and bring people along on the why.
- Do what's just now possible. Bring AI and emerging capabilities into how you work, and look for places they unlock step-change product improvements.
- Be a catalyst for velocity. The surfaces you touch ship faster, learn faster, and get better because you're on them.
QUALIFICATIONS
- 3+ years of product management or equivalent experience in a fast-paced, high-growth environment.
- Strong product taste. You hold your own view on what good looks like and ship work you're proud to put your name on.
- Discovery rigor. You can articulate the problem, the hypothesis, and how you'll know it worked before you've written a spec.
- Frontier fluency. You actively use emerging tools to change what's possible in how you work and what you build.
- Cross-functional partnership. You build trust quickly across the org, communicate proactively, and bring people along on the why.
- High agency. You move in ambiguity, make calls without a playbook, and own the outcome.
